exploit the possibilities
Home Files News &[SERVICES_TAB]About Contact Add New

Mandriva Linux Security Advisory 2010-156

Mandriva Linux Security Advisory 2010-156
Posted Aug 23, 2010
Authored by Mandriva | Site mandriva.com

Mandriva Linux Security Advisory 2010-156 - The FT_Stream_EnterFrame function in base/ftstream.c in FreeType before 2.4.2 does not properly validate certain position values, which allows remote attackers to cause a denial of service (application crash) or possibly execute arbitrary code via a crafted font file. Array index error in the t42_parse_sfnts function in type42/t42parse.c in FreeType before 2.4.2 allows remote attackers to cause a denial of service or possibly execute arbitrary code via negative size values for certain strings in FontType42 font files, leading to a heap-based buffer overflow. FreeType before 2.4.2 uses incorrect integer data types during bounds checking, which allows remote attackers to cause a denial of service or possibly execute arbitrary code via a crafted font file. Buffer overflow in the Mac_Read_POST_Resource function in base/ftobjs.c in FreeType before 2.4.2 allows remote attackers to cause a denial of service or possibly execute arbitrary code via a crafted Adobe Type 1 Mac Font File font. bdf/bdflib.c in FreeType before 2.4.2 allows remote attackers to cause a denial of service via a crafted BDF font file, related to an attempted modification of a value in a static string. Unspecified vulnerability in FreeType 2.3.9, and other versions before 2.4.2, allows remote attackers to cause a denial of service via vectors involving nested Standard Encoding Accented Character calls, related to psaux.h, cffgload.c, cffgload.h, and t1decode.c.

tags | advisory, remote, denial of service, overflow, arbitrary
systems | linux, mandriva
advisories | CVE-2010-2805, CVE-2010-2806, CVE-2010-2807, CVE-2010-3053, CVE-2010-3054
SHA-256 | 9e90a6c7f677a8c24bc756a6cf54ad66e38c6abd8a3a89e4321e5004c57a68f1

Mandriva Linux Security Advisory 2010-156

Change Mirror Download
-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A1

_______________________________________________________________________

Mandriva Linux Security Advisory MDVSA-2010:156
http://www.mandriva.com/security/
_______________________________________________________________________

Package : freetype2
Date : August 22, 2010
Affected: 2008.0, 2009.0, 2009.1, Corporate 4.0, Enterprise Server 5.0
_______________________________________________________________________

Problem Description:

Multiple vulnerabilities has been found and corrected in freetype2:

The FT_Stream_EnterFrame function in base/ftstream.c in FreeType
before 2.4.2 does not properly validate certain position values, which
allows remote attackers to cause a denial of service (application
crash) or possibly execute arbitrary code via a crafted font file
(CVE-2010-2805).

Array index error in the t42_parse_sfnts function in type42/t42parse.c
in FreeType before 2.4.2 allows remote attackers to cause a denial of
service (application crash) or possibly execute arbitrary code via
negative size values for certain strings in FontType42 font files,
leading to a heap-based buffer overflow (CVE-2010-2806).

FreeType before 2.4.2 uses incorrect integer data types during bounds
checking, which allows remote attackers to cause a denial of service
(application crash) or possibly execute arbitrary code via a crafted
font file (CVE-2010-2807).

Buffer overflow in the Mac_Read_POST_Resource function in base/ftobjs.c
in FreeType before 2.4.2 allows remote attackers to cause a denial of
service (memory corruption and application crash) or possibly execute
arbitrary code via a crafted Adobe Type 1 Mac Font File (aka LWFN)
font (CVE-2010-2808).

bdf/bdflib.c in FreeType before 2.4.2 allows remote attackers to cause
a denial of service (application crash) via a crafted BDF font file,
related to an attempted modification of a value in a static string
(CVE-2010-3053).

Unspecified vulnerability in FreeType 2.3.9, and other versions
before 2.4.2, allows remote attackers to cause a denial of service
via vectors involving nested Standard Encoding Accented Character
(aka seac) calls, related to psaux.h, cffgload.c, cffgload.h, and
t1decode.c (CVE-2010-3054).

Packages for 2008.0 and 2009.0 are provided as of the Extended
Maintenance Program. Please visit this link to learn more:
http://store.mandriva.com/product_info.php?cPath=149&products_id=490

The updated packages have been patched to correct these issues.
_______________________________________________________________________

References:

http://cve.mitre.org/cgi-bin/cvename.cgi?name=CVE-2010-2805
http://cve.mitre.org/cgi-bin/cvename.cgi?name=CVE-2010-2806
http://cve.mitre.org/cgi-bin/cvename.cgi?name=CVE-2010-2807
http://cve.mitre.org/cgi-bin/cvename.cgi?name=CVE-2010-3053
http://cve.mitre.org/cgi-bin/cvename.cgi?name=CVE-2010-3054
_______________________________________________________________________

Updated Packages:

Mandriva Linux 2008.0:
b8ab28fadc221eeae0ea9d9d14648be6 2008.0/i586/libfreetype6-2.3.5-2.5mdv2008.0.i586.rpm
b1341c5c0f0ed584ce12b5076af1bfa0 2008.0/i586/libfreetype6-devel-2.3.5-2.5mdv2008.0.i586.rpm
b806a4715130d102ea43695fe943cadf 2008.0/i586/libfreetype6-static-devel-2.3.5-2.5mdv2008.0.i586.rpm
d56c81e34ba5a646112cf7f54d1b6770 2008.0/SRPMS/freetype2-2.3.5-2.5mdv2008.0.src.rpm

Mandriva Linux 2008.0/X86_64:
537b00290a2d20e10bfd103a01bfbcbe 2008.0/x86_64/lib64freetype6-2.3.5-2.5mdv2008.0.x86_64.rpm
28178fd2d4c12cb0806f29a283b56e60 2008.0/x86_64/lib64freetype6-devel-2.3.5-2.5mdv2008.0.x86_64.rpm
fccebfb3e2bc0f752ef37700107db924 2008.0/x86_64/lib64freetype6-static-devel-2.3.5-2.5mdv2008.0.x86_64.rpm
d56c81e34ba5a646112cf7f54d1b6770 2008.0/SRPMS/freetype2-2.3.5-2.5mdv2008.0.src.rpm

Mandriva Linux 2009.0:
9c93eb065e0fb99af3c7f8e23d323ff6 2009.0/i586/libfreetype6-2.3.7-1.4mdv2009.0.i586.rpm
9d18899bdac168770c4d44b1e1610107 2009.0/i586/libfreetype6-devel-2.3.7-1.4mdv2009.0.i586.rpm
1865120e616ce57a9d8a3a91980456d3 2009.0/i586/libfreetype6-static-devel-2.3.7-1.4mdv2009.0.i586.rpm
45197fd09ebbc0dd4b7f704843568d7a 2009.0/SRPMS/freetype2-2.3.7-1.4mdv2009.0.src.rpm

Mandriva Linux 2009.0/X86_64:
daf8318e7b97d0781fa8403145d09d8b 2009.0/x86_64/lib64freetype6-2.3.7-1.4mdv2009.0.x86_64.rpm
5cbfff99d66a0133a52a438a7aaeea20 2009.0/x86_64/lib64freetype6-devel-2.3.7-1.4mdv2009.0.x86_64.rpm
8aa86b0aba83c69d7ea2f6cef14ea420 2009.0/x86_64/lib64freetype6-static-devel-2.3.7-1.4mdv2009.0.x86_64.rpm
45197fd09ebbc0dd4b7f704843568d7a 2009.0/SRPMS/freetype2-2.3.7-1.4mdv2009.0.src.rpm

Mandriva Linux 2009.1:
d5a7a6e2f6ed6b27be3b4c65cf8db53f 2009.1/i586/libfreetype6-2.3.9-1.5mdv2009.1.i586.rpm
40a0a8d44bfe4ec11f3e997ed9edb223 2009.1/i586/libfreetype6-devel-2.3.9-1.5mdv2009.1.i586.rpm
02597999b4a298ab1ab3d899c56e3931 2009.1/i586/libfreetype6-static-devel-2.3.9-1.5mdv2009.1.i586.rpm
3b53c61c4f842c7430efb0ba8635780e 2009.1/SRPMS/freetype2-2.3.9-1.5mdv2009.1.src.rpm

Mandriva Linux 2009.1/X86_64:
68cb77ee3e1a6f154893976f9f2c86f5 2009.1/x86_64/lib64freetype6-2.3.9-1.5mdv2009.1.x86_64.rpm
52079b7f8a02a8a82eb74dd3dd7f1ac2 2009.1/x86_64/lib64freetype6-devel-2.3.9-1.5mdv2009.1.x86_64.rpm
3ae9c45414c50fe341c2b65ed2589128 2009.1/x86_64/lib64freetype6-static-devel-2.3.9-1.5mdv2009.1.x86_64.rpm
3b53c61c4f842c7430efb0ba8635780e 2009.1/SRPMS/freetype2-2.3.9-1.5mdv2009.1.src.rpm

Corporate 4.0:
e65d074d40c5674d71645c0b953fa72c corporate/4.0/i586/libfreetype6-2.1.10-9.12.20060mlcs4.i586.rpm
6d079e702800250eb1fdc29e3b6671b9 corporate/4.0/i586/libfreetype6-devel-2.1.10-9.12.20060mlcs4.i586.rpm
ad17cec3f86861c64df161cde9f878d2 corporate/4.0/i586/libfreetype6-static-devel-2.1.10-9.12.20060mlcs4.i586.rpm
49d536d05fbb579529052c3fe8f5bb70 corporate/4.0/SRPMS/freetype2-2.1.10-9.12.20060mlcs4.src.rpm

Corporate 4.0/X86_64:
a8a1aa31b5dbae30a8a40c18d0f9aa0f corporate/4.0/x86_64/lib64freetype6-2.1.10-9.12.20060mlcs4.x86_64.rpm
a9070117f5ea61b8da081ab5ffcf0e8d corporate/4.0/x86_64/lib64freetype6-devel-2.1.10-9.12.20060mlcs4.x86_64.rpm
225ae55631ecd27e702a3dc032d958d9 corporate/4.0/x86_64/lib64freetype6-static-devel-2.1.10-9.12.20060mlcs4.x86_64.rpm
49d536d05fbb579529052c3fe8f5bb70 corporate/4.0/SRPMS/freetype2-2.1.10-9.12.20060mlcs4.src.rpm

Mandriva Enterprise Server 5:
12cda3818dde1eaeb0fecc8f280e69ab mes5/i586/libfreetype6-2.3.7-1.4mdvmes5.1.i586.rpm
8906db2649c57e95df267bea2f966e62 mes5/i586/libfreetype6-devel-2.3.7-1.4mdvmes5.1.i586.rpm
03d24b33e39931fac9ee87f2da4bd102 mes5/i586/libfreetype6-static-devel-2.3.7-1.4mdvmes5.1.i586.rpm
4144b8e7112835012774ceff3a4465b0 mes5/SRPMS/freetype2-2.3.7-1.4mdvmes5.1.src.rpm

Mandriva Enterprise Server 5/X86_64:
aa4547c5192dbafe9fa713e8c555f995 mes5/x86_64/lib64freetype6-2.3.7-1.4mdvmes5.1.x86_64.rpm
eaed945ee28b755846369e3ee4961a87 mes5/x86_64/lib64freetype6-devel-2.3.7-1.4mdvmes5.1.x86_64.rpm
eb183880095fdf063c2e96b15ab7b613 mes5/x86_64/lib64freetype6-static-devel-2.3.7-1.4mdvmes5.1.x86_64.rpm
4144b8e7112835012774ceff3a4465b0 mes5/SRPMS/freetype2-2.3.7-1.4mdvmes5.1.src.rpm
_______________________________________________________________________

To upgrade automatically use MandrivaUpdate or urpmi. The verification
of md5 checksums and GPG signatures is performed automatically for you.

All packages are signed by Mandriva for security. You can obtain the
GPG public key of the Mandriva Security Team by executing:

gpg --recv-keys --keyserver pgp.mit.edu 0x22458A98

You can view other update advisories for Mandriva Linux at:

http://www.mandriva.com/security/advisories

If you want to report vulnerabilities, please contact

security_(at)_mandriva.com
_______________________________________________________________________

Type Bits/KeyID Date User ID
pub 1024D/22458A98 2000-07-10 Mandriva Security Team
<security*mandriva.com>
-----BEGIN PGP SIGNATURE-----
Version: GnuPG v1.4.9 (GNU/Linux)

iD8DBQFMcR0TmqjQ0CJFipgRAoDhAKCEDvmL6DxMK1W23Qx0a994DC9+vwCbBZ9I
PpYmOElf5juXATavEmGyPbs=
=ofS6
-----END PGP SIGNATURE-----
Login or Register to add favorites

File Archive:

July 2024

  • Su
  • Mo
  • Tu
  • We
  • Th
  • Fr
  • Sa
  • 1
    Jul 1st
    27 Files
  • 2
    Jul 2nd
    10 Files
  • 3
    Jul 3rd
    35 Files
  • 4
    Jul 4th
    27 Files
  • 5
    Jul 5th
    18 Files
  • 6
    Jul 6th
    0 Files
  • 7
    Jul 7th
    0 Files
  • 8
    Jul 8th
    28 Files
  • 9
    Jul 9th
    44 Files
  • 10
    Jul 10th
    24 Files
  • 11
    Jul 11th
    25 Files
  • 12
    Jul 12th
    11 Files
  • 13
    Jul 13th
    0 Files
  • 14
    Jul 14th
    0 Files
  • 15
    Jul 15th
    0 Files
  • 16
    Jul 16th
    0 Files
  • 17
    Jul 17th
    0 Files
  • 18
    Jul 18th
    0 Files
  • 19
    Jul 19th
    0 Files
  • 20
    Jul 20th
    0 Files
  • 21
    Jul 21st
    0 Files
  • 22
    Jul 22nd
    0 Files
  • 23
    Jul 23rd
    0 Files
  • 24
    Jul 24th
    0 Files
  • 25
    Jul 25th
    0 Files
  • 26
    Jul 26th
    0 Files
  • 27
    Jul 27th
    0 Files
  • 28
    Jul 28th
    0 Files
  • 29
    Jul 29th
    0 Files
  • 30
    Jul 30th
    0 Files
  • 31
    Jul 31st
    0 Files

Top Authors In Last 30 Days

File Tags

Systems

packet storm

© 2022 Packet Storm. All rights reserved.

Services
Security Services
Hosting By
Rokasec
close